Ramsey speaks at JBoye 08, Denmark

Monday 5th January 2009

Back in November our Ramsey flew over to Aarhus, Denmark, home to Hans Christian Andersen, Fried Meatballs & The Little Mermaid to speak at the jBoye 2008 Conference.

The event was billed as an ‘Open minded conference with a campus like atmosphere for IT professionals’ hosted at the stunning Aarhus Museum of Art.

Ramsey’s topic for discussion: ‘Challenging projects’

One project that seemed to fit the bill pretty well was our work for Promise Communities, which involved multiple agencies, an overseas build, a client who needed to find out how to translate their idea into a digital reality combined with a concept which had never been done before.

There were a lot of elements that could have gone wrong and different pulls from many people made it challenging stuff. But with a clear vision and a well scoped plan as our blueprint for the build, the project was delivered on time, on budget and has been a great success.

All of us were involved in the process and it gives us a lot of pride when we see it being nominated for Innovation award’s.

Overall jBoye 08 was one of the highlights of our speaking engagements for 2008. Ramsey’s personal highlights included meeting his lovely fellow speakers, Tony Wood (VisionWT), Jens Hofman Hansen (Creuna), Jesper Munkholm (Valtech) and Josh Mortensen (LoveFilm).

Head hits New York!

Friday 12th December 2008

Ramsey in full swing

A few weeks back Head were one of 21 UK digital companies selected to go over the pond to New York for 2008’s government sponsored Digital Mission. Ramsey, our MD, pitched Head’s digital capabilities and latest innovations to top US investors and other VIPs.

We got an awesome reception and a lovely little write up over at Interactive KnowHow on why we started, our culture and more of those vicious rumors that our office is “the happiest place on earth” awr thanks guys!
